一元二次方程是數學中的基礎知識,而在計算機編程中,求解一元二次方程的根也是非常常見的操作。在本文中,我們將介紹如何使用C語言求解一元二次方程的根,讓你成為運營界的高手。
一、什么是一元二次方程?
一元二次方程是指只有一個未知數,且該未知數的次數為二的方程。一般來說,一元二次方程的一般形式為ax2+bx+c=0,其中a、b、c為已知常數,x為未知數。
二、一元二次方程的求根公式
求解一元二次方程的根,可以使用求根公式。一元二次方程的求根公式如下
x1 = (-b + sqrt(b^2 - 4ac)) / 2a
x2 = (-b - sqrt(b^2 - 4ac)) / 2a
其中,sqrt表示求平方根的函數。
三、使用C語言求解一元二次方程的根
在C語言中,我們可以使用以下代碼來求解一元二次方程的根
clude
tain()
{inantaginaryPart;tftertsd c ");f("%lf %lf %lf", &a, &b, &c);inant = b b - 4 a c;inant >0) {inant)) / (2 a);inant)) / (2 a);tfdt");tfd root2 = %.2lf", root1, root2);
}inant == 0) {
root1 = root2 = -b / (2 a);tfde");tf("root1 = root2 = %.2lf;", root1);
}
else {
realPart = -b / (2 a);aginaryPartinant) / (2 a);tfplexdt");tfdaginaryPartaginaryPart);
} 0;
f函數來讀取用戶輸入的系數a、b、c,然后根據求根公式求解方程的根,并根據判別式的值來判斷根的類型。
本文介紹了使用C語言求解一元二次方程的根的方法,通過掌握這種方法,可以讓你成為運營界的高手。在實際應用中,我們可以將這種方法應用于各種需要求解一元二次方程的問題中,如計算機圖形學、物理學等領域。